  • gap1916
    The Mini 14 was not designed to be a tack driver. When the barrel heats up accuracy goes away. If you shoot slowly you will get 3moa from this rifle with a good scope. It is about the same as any AK type on the market. My 2 cents [8D]

  • RancheroPaul
    The twist of the barrel is designed to shoot the heavier bullets.....and any I shot did very well IF shooting the 62 grain ammo. The 55 grain ammo started to get larger groups. I was very happy with the 62 grain stuff and even shot a lot of Wolf with it very successfully with NO prblems. Might take a little "trial and error" with the ammo to find out what yours will like and be the most accurate. However, you won't ever get it to be a real "tack driver" as the manufacturing tolerances of the action will come into play long before you do.
